Old Glory Harley Davidson is Hiring a MotorClothes/Merchandise Associate Near Laurel, MD

Job Title: MotorClothes/General Merchandise Associate

Department: MotorClothes/Merchandise

Supervisor: MotorClothes/Merchandise Manager

Summary Description

Provide courteous, knowledgeable assistance to customers; perform cashiering, stocking and other duties to promote efficient functioning of department. Resolve difficult customer problems in a courteous and professional manner. Focus on the in-store customer experience, follow up with dealership customers, and presentation of Harley-Davidson MotorClothes/Merchandise. Selling of Harley-Davidson MotorClothes/Merchandise to dealership customers appropriate to their preferences and needs by applying the RPM Sales Process.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Provide excellent customer service to all of the dealership’s customers. 
  • Greet customers immediately, in a courteous and friendly manner.
  • Meet customer needs, offers options, resolves problems and follows up with customers. 
  • Ensure full customer satisfaction without unnecessarily referring customer to other staff members.
  • Maintain friendly, helpful demeanor. 
  • Provide professional, knowledgeable, courteous customer service. 
  • Assist customers in locating merchandise, offer additional product that compliments the purchase, takes special orders, answers questions, communicates policies on returns and exchanges. 
  • Point out any sales, specials, new merchandise, fast-selling and slow-selling stock to customers.
  • Notify customers when special orders or back-ordered items are received.
  • Possess the ability to work with several customers at one time while maintaining individual customer satisfaction.
  • Monitor for shoplifting. 
  • Perform cashiering functions in accordance with company cash handling policies and procedures.
  • Does not accept checks unless processed through cross checks.
  • Use appropriate verification procedures for credit card purchases. 
  • Follow the Premiums Checkout Process the company has in place. 
  • Maintain accurate customer list in database.
  • Check price tags for alterations. 
  • Keep sales floor and displays neat, clean and fully-stocked. 
  • Ensure merchandise is attractively displayed and appealing to customers. 
  • Maintain showroom product availability by stocking shelves and displays.
  • Maintain thorough knowledge of inventory. 
  • Maintain cashiering desk and areas dust free, clean, and organized.
  • Keep cashiering area well-stocked with necessary supplies, such as shopping bags, credit card drafts, etc. 
  • Assist with answering incoming calls and directing them to the appropriate person or department. 
  • Handle telephone transactions quickly, and courteously.
  • Make tags for damaged merchandise, delivers daily to designated area.
  • Appropriately takes in customers’ defective merchandise for warranty, correctly complete the warranty tag, and deliver the defective merchandise to designated area.
  • Follow the Ticket to Ride process for customers purchasing bikes.
  • Make introductions to other departments to ensure cross selling of motorcycles, Parts and Accessories, Financing, Insurance Products and Services, Warranties and Service Plans.
  • Stay up to date on all required HDU courses.
  • Attend training sessions to keep current with product knowledge, sales techniques, merchandising, and inventory control issues.
  • Assist MotorClothes/Merchandise Manager with attaining retail sales plans in MotorClothes/Merchandise.
  • Follow and practice the RPM sales process providing all customers with consistent treatment.
  • Receive and process merchandise from distributors, check merchandise received against purchase invoice, log merchandise into inventory, and prepare product for showroom floor.
  • Conduct or participate in periodic physical inventory of all merchandise.
  • Assist with set-up, organization, and staging of special events such as Open Houses, workshops, fashion shows, etc.
  • Follow all procedures to complete all paperwork and trackers accurately and in a timely manner.
  • Remain alert and on the floor at all times.
  • Handle customer complaints according to dealership policy, showing empathy and a positive attitude while demonstrating our commitment to “make things right”, as specifically directed by the MotorClothes/Merchandise Manager. 
  • Comply with all company and department policies and procedures. 
  • Perform other related duties as assigned or requested.

Supervisory Responsibilities

  • None

Qualifications & Job Requirements

  • High School Diploma or equivalent degree or greater required. 
  • Experience: 1-3 years of experience required, with 3-5 years preferred; or the equivalent combination of education and experience.
  • Prefer knowledge and experience with selling of Harley-Davidson MotorClothes/Merchandise, and other products sold by the dealership, or the demonstrated ability to quickly learn them.
  • Ability to take initiative and problem solve. 
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Ability to present oneself as well as the company in a professional manner. 
  • Knowledge of applicable laws/policies/principles/etc.. 
  • Proficient in the use of a personal computer and corresponding programs. 
  • Good attention to detail. 
  • Great interpersonal and customer service skills required.
  • Approachable, likeable, and enthusiastic personality.
  • Ability to get along with broad customer base.
  • High energy level needed.
  • Be self-motivated, positive, driven and helpful.
  • Ability to handle confidential information responsibly.
  • Great customer service, excellent personal communication, and demonstrated closing skills.

Physical Demands

  • Requires the use of both hands. 
  • Frequently required to bend, stoop, crouch, reach and lift 50lbs of material.
  • Requires standing and/or walking for extended periods of time.

Working Conditions

  • Normally indoors, however, some outdoor work is required during open houses or other events.
  • The noise level in the work environment can be loud.
  • Occasionally exposed to exhaust fumes or other airborne particles.
